What Are Weatherproof Doors?

Weatherproof doors are specifically developed to stand up to the severe effects of various climate condition, such as rain, wind, snow, and temperature fluctuations. They normally feature insulation, premium seals, and robust materials to make sure that they carry out successfully versus external elements. The primary objective of these doors is to maintain a comfy indoor environment while likewise contributing to the overall energy effectiveness of the home.

Advantages of Weatherproof Doors

Boosted Energy Efficiency

  • Weatherproof doors assist in minimizing energy costs by preventing drafts and keeping conditioned air inside the home. This efficiency is particularly helpful throughout extreme temperature levels-- keeping the cool air in throughout summer season and maintaining heat throughout winter.

Increased Durability

  • Built from durable materials like fiberglass, steel, or specifically dealt with wood, weatherproof doors are constructed to hold up against the devastations of weather condition. This not just prolongs the life of the door itself but likewise minimizes the requirement for frequent replacements and repairs.

Enhanced Indoor Comfort

  • By providing much better insulation and sealing, weatherproof doors help create a more steady and comfortable indoor environment. Homeowners can avoid hot or cold spots in their homes, making it a more enjoyable home.

Reduced Noise Pollution

  • Weatherproof doors are likewise created to minimize noise from the outside, permitting for a quieter indoor environment. This function is especially beneficial for homes in loud areas or near hectic streets.

Types of Weatherproof Doors

When it comes to weatherproofing your home, there are several choices to think about:

1. Fiberglass Doors

  • Fiberglass doors are resistant to rust, dents, and peeling. These doors can be created to simulate the appearance of real wood while providing much better insulation and toughness.

2. Steel Doors

  • Understood for their strength, steel doors are a great option for those searching for improved security. They can also be insulated to improve energy performance and are low-maintenance.

3. Wood Doors

  • While natural wood doors can be less weatherproof than composite alternatives, top quality, appropriately dealt with wood doors can still use exceptional weather resistance. Try to find choices that include weather condition sealing and finish to supply much better insulation and security.

4. Composite Doors

  • Made from a mix of products, composite doors supply the aesthetic appeal of wood with the resilience of fiberglass and steel. They are less vulnerable to warping and deal extraordinary insulation capabilities.

5. Patio area Doors

  • Weatherproof patio area doors, especially sliding or French style, frequently feature double or triple-pane glass options that enhance insulation while supplying outdoor views.

6. Storm Doors

  • Typically included as an extra layer of protection, storm doors can improve insulation and keep your primary doors safe from extreme weather.

Key Features to Look for in Weatherproof Doors

When choosing weatherproof doors, house owners must think about the following features:

  • Insulation Value (R-Value): Higher R-values indicate better insulation residential or commercial properties, meaning higher energy efficiency.
  • Weather condition Stripping: Look for premium, durable weather condition stripping that can resist wear and tear from varying temperature levels and aspects.
  • Product Quality: Select doors that use high-quality products such as steel, fiberglass, or dealt with wood for optimum toughness.
  • Energy Star Rating: Opt for doors that meet Energy Star standards to ensure they supply optimum thermal performance.
  • Service warranty: A good guarantee can supply comfort and symbolizes the maker's self-confidence in the item.

Often Asked Questions (FAQs)

1. Are weatherproof doors more expensive than regular doors?

  • While the initial expense of weatherproof doors might be greater, their energy effectiveness and durability can cause cost savings in the long run through lowered energy bills and lower maintenance expenses.

2. How do I preserve my weatherproof door?

  • Regularly tidy the door with moderate soap and water, check seals for wear, and reapply paint or protective surfaces as needed to maintain their look and performance.

3. Can weatherproof doors be customized?

  • Lots of makers offer adjustable alternatives for colors, surfaces, and style functions to fit your home's aesthetic.

4. Do I need to employ a professional to install weatherproof doors?

  • While some homeowners with DIY abilities can install weatherproof doors themselves, employing a professional is suggested to make sure an appropriate fit and seal.

5. Will weatherproof doors increase my home's worth?

  • Yes, weatherproof doors are a desirable upgrade that can increase a home's resale value by enhancing curb appeal and energy effectiveness.
